Data remediation of long gaps in time series requires a precise knowledge and a subsequent modelling of the statistical structure of time series themselves. The techniques for data remediation of long gaps and the related results are somewhat similar to those of prediction models and techniques. The main effort of environmental scientists, researchers and analysts has always been predicting the future behaviour of the analysed variables.Plenty of statiscal methods have been developed for the issue or applied in the field. On such basis, in this chapter , the authors provide a review of techniques for examining and modelling the statistical structure of observation series collected at equally spaced time intervals.
